数据库作为信息时代的核心组成部分,负责存储、管理、检索和更新数据。在这个主题中,我们可以深入探讨数据库的各种应用场景、设计原则以及如何使用数据库管理系统(DBMS)来实现这些功能。重点讨论Microsoft Access这款关系型数据库管理系统的多种应用,特别适合小型企业和个人用户创建和管理结构化的数据存储。Access提供了直观的图形用户界面,使得非程序员也能构建复杂的数据库应用。我们将详细介绍客户关系管理(CRM)、库存管理、项目跟踪、人力资源管理等常见需求的数据库模型。同时,了解数据库的基础概念如实体、属性、键、关系以及正常化原则(1NF、2NF、3NF)对于设计和优化数据库至关重要。Access的强大查询功能和内置的SQL视图支持用户执行各种数据操作,包括复杂的联接和聚合查询。此外,宏和模块功能允许用户编写自定义业务逻辑,而报表和图表则帮助数据分析和可视化。Access的Web应用程序功能还支持通过浏览器远程访问和协作,使数据库应用更加灵活和便捷。
优化数据库应用示例
相关推荐
数据库示例及其应用探讨
数据库示例涵盖了安装驱动、连接调整以及数据库的实际应用。这些示例展示了如何在不同环境中有效管理和利用数据库资源。
Oracle
8
2024-07-22
罗斯文数据库示例优化
罗斯文数据库示例是Microsoft Access的重要组成部分,用于教学和学习。这个预设数据库实例因其丰富的功能和复杂的结构而闻名,为初学者和有经验的用户提供了深入理解数据库管理和关系数据库设计的机会。在Access中,罗斯文数据库示例包含各种表、查询、窗体、报表、宏和模块,这些是数据库系统的核心元素。用户通过分析和操作这些元素,可以有效组织和管理数据,创建交互式用户界面。例如,表作为数据存储的基础,它们之间的关系反映了实体之间的联系;查询用于从多个表中提取特定信息;窗体提供了可视化的数据输入和查看方式;报表用于数据汇总和打印;宏和模块则实现数据库的自动化和自定义功能。罗斯文数据库示例涵盖数
Access
8
2024-09-14
Android应用开发数据库操作示例
在安卓应用开发中,数据库是存储和管理应用程序数据的核心组件。本项目专注于展示如何在Android环境中实现数据库的CRUD操作,并结合CheckBox和ListView控件提供用户友好的交互体验。SQLite是安卓系统内置的轻量级文件式数据库,我们通过SQLiteOpenHelper的子类来创建和管理数据库,包括表的创建和版本升级。项目中包含了创建、读取、更新和删除用户数据的功能。CheckBox与ListView结合,用户可以通过勾选CheckBox来选择ListView中的数据项。事件监听器如OnCheckedChangeListener和setOnItemClickListener用于响
SQLite
6
2024-10-18
优化数据库课程设计示例
本资源摘要关于数据库课程设计的知识点总结,详细介绍了数据库的存储管理及操作,数据库管理系统(DBMS)核心组件如MySQL、Oracle、SQL Server等,以及期末课程设计的数据库需求分析、系统设计、数据库概念结构设计、逻辑结构设计和物理过程设计。SQL Server和Visual C++是关系数据库管理系统和集成开发环境,分别支持T-SQL、C++、C#等编程语言。数据流图包括顶级和一级数据流图,描述系统的总体和详细数据流。系统流程分析优化系统流程,提高效率和性能。
SQLServer
9
2024-08-10
优化-数据库-示例-存储过程MongoDB
MongoDB存储过程以简单形式存储在db.system.js表中。
MongoDB
7
2024-10-14
Oracle数据库中的序列应用示例
利用已创建的Sequence向mytest表中插入数据:INSERT INTO mytest VALUES(s.nextval, 'a')。查看当前序列值的方法:SELECT s.currval FROM dual。
Oracle
7
2024-07-15
Redis数据库操作详解及应用示例
Redis是一种远程内存数据库,专用于存储键值对数据,支持String、Hash、List、Set和SortedSet五种数据类型。除了基本的CRUD操作外,Redis还提供了Pub/Sub机制、Transaction机制和Script机制等高级功能。安装Redis可以通过下载源代码并编译安装完成。在Linux系统下,使用命令 cd path/to/redis; make; cd path/to/redis/src; ./redis-server 进行编译和启动。Redis操作命令包括键操作、字符串操作、哈希表操作、列表操作、集合操作和有序集合操作等,如DEL、EXISTS、KEYS、RAND
Redis
10
2024-08-08
MySQL数据库中通配符的应用及示例
MySQL数据库中,通配符“%”(百分号)代表任意长度的字符串,例如,ta%b表示以a开头,以b结尾的任意长度字符串。而“_”(下划线)代表任意单个字符,例如,ta_b表示以a开头,以b结尾且长度为3的任意字符串。
MySQL
7
2024-08-05
MySQL数据库示例及其应用场景解析
MySQL作为世界领先的开源关系型数据库管理系统,在Web应用程序中广泛应用。其中,Mysql官方数据库实例可能指的是MySQL提供的示例数据库之一,如Sakila样本数据库。Sakila数据库包含多个关键表,如country、city、film等,用于演示SQL基础、JOIN操作、子查询、聚合函数及排序与分组等数据库操作。
MySQL
8
2024-09-01